TITLE: ROMANO STEALS 2 GUNS IN MILFORD

THE STATE OF NEW JERSEY                  FILE NO.                   07000619

vs                                            INDICTMENT NO.  08-01-00013-I            

                                                            STATED SESSION: NOVEMBER

THOMAS R. ROMANO                              TERM:                       2007

 

            Defendant

 

COUNT 1                   THEFT                                                                              3RD DEGREE

The Grand Jurors of the State of New Jersey, for the County of Hunterdon, upon their oaths present that Thomas R. Romano, on or about September 21, 2006, in the Borough of Milford, in the County of Hunterdon, and within the jurisdiction of this Court, knowingly did unlawfully take or exercise unlawful control over the movable property of John M. Gaeta, that is, Two (2) Ruger 44 Caliber Pistols and a leather gun belt with ammunition, with purpose to deprive the owner thereof, contrary to the provisions of N.J.S.A. 2C:20-3a, and against the peace of this State, the Government and dignity of the same.

 

COUNT 2                   BURGLARY                                                                          2ND DEGREE

The Grand Jurors of the State of New Jersey, for the County of Hunterdon, upon their oaths further present that Thomas R. Romano, on or about September 21, 2006, in the Borough of Milford, in the County of Hunterdon, and within the jurisdiction of this Court, did knowingly enter a work shed structure located at 227 County Road 513, Frenchtown, New Jersey, with purpose to commit an offense therein, and was armed with or displayed what appeared to be a deadly weapon, contrary to the provisions of N.J.S.A. 2C:18-2 , and against the peace of this State, the Government and dignity of the same.

 

COUNT 3                   UNLAWFUL POSSESSION OF A WEAPON                    3rd DEGREE

The Grand Jurors of the State of New Jersey, for the County of Hunterdon, upon their oaths further present that, Thomas R. Romano, on or about September 21, 2006, in the Borough of Milford  in the County of Hunterdon, and within the jurisdiction of this Court, knowingly did possess certain weapons, that is, two (2) handguns; specifically two (2) Ruger .44 Caliber Vaquero single shot pistols, without having first obtained a permit as provided as provided in N.J.S.A. 2C: 58-4, contrary to the provisions of N.J.S.A. 2C: 39-5b, and against the peace of this State, the Government and dignity of the same.
